Description
Propargyl-PEG9-alcohol is a reagent grade crosslinker, designed for copper-catalyzed azide-alkyne click chemistry reactions. The PEG increases the water solubility of the compound.

Applications
Propargyl-PEG9-alcohol is used in molecular biology and bioconjugation research, facilitating the formation of triazole linkage with azide-bearing compounds or biomolecules and enhancing water solubility, making it ideal for modifying biomolecules.
